Hirsch
Hirsch Selected Whiskey is a brand of straight bourbon produced by Hotaling & Co, a distiller and distributor based in San Francisco, California. The current portfolio includes a single barrel release and a small batch release called The Horizon, bottled from casks sourced at Ross & Squibb in Indiana.
The brand is one of the most important in the history of American whiskey, devised back in 1989 as the A.H. Hirsch Reserve. At that time the whiskey was from a legendary batch of Pennsylvania bourbon distilled at the original Michter's distillery and bottled by Julian Van Winkle III. Considered by many to be some of the finest American whiskey committed to bottle, it even has a book written about it called The Best Bourbon You'll Never Try.
